2

Мне нужно опубликовать информацию о моей текущей песне на моем сайте. У меня на рабочем столе три медиаплеера: Winamp, iTunes и foobar2000. Я в основном слушаю с Winamp, а иногда и iTunes или foobar.

Есть ли способ опубликовать или опубликовать информацию о песне на моем сайте? Информация, такая как название трека / исполнитель / альбом / год / жанр и так далее?

Мне нужно отобразить его на странице HTML.

2 ответа2

2

Для этого есть блог в моем блоге.

Необходимые инструменты:

Javascript файлы требуются:

Метод:

  1. Загрузите и установите AMIP & Configurator. Скопируйте следующий код на вкладку Callbacks/Web в конфигураторе.

    /template:(C:\Users\_USERNAME_\Dropbox\Public\in.html) C:\Users\_USERNAME_\Dropbox\Public\out.html
    

    Замените _USERNAME_ на свое имя пользователя для входа в Windows (местоположение вашего Dropbox).

  2. Откройте папку Dropbox : Dropbox\Public\

    Создайте новый HTML-документ в этой папке с именем in.html и добавьте в него следующую переменную: %name

    Вы можете получить больше переменных и функций на веб-сайте AMIP.

    Итак, содержимое in.html будет:

    %название

  3. Теперь мы начнем с кодирования страницы index.html . Скопируйте этот файл в папку /js/ : jquery.min.js

    <script type="text/javascript" src="js/jquery-2.0.3.min.js"></script>
    
    <script>
    $(function(){
       $.get("https://dl.dropboxusercontent.com/u/27854284/out.html", function(data) {
          $("#nowPlayingInfo").html(data);
       });
    });
    </script>
    
  4. Код для основных тегов тела файла index.html . Добавьте следующий код в тег body, где будет отображаться информация о композиции.

    <p><span id="nowPlayingInfo">Artist - Song Title</span></p>
    

Это завершает ответ.

Подробное объяснение кода и скриптов предоставлено на моем блоге. Демо на моей домашней странице в настоящее время неактивно ...

1

Для foobar2000 лучше использовать http://skipyrich.com/wiki/Foobar2000:Now_Playing_Simple , потому что AMIP не поддерживает последнюю версию foobar2000. Кроме того, вы также можете делиться js-файлами в dropbox, просто замените «www.dropbox.com» на «dl.dropboxusercontent.com» в публичных ссылках.

Now_Playing_Simple также поддерживает UTF-8 и метку даты и времени.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.